Charles Barkley remains stubborn and unapologetic for his comments on Michael Jordan's tenure as an NBA owner. The remarks Barkley made about a decade ago ended their friendship, with the pair not on speaking terms since then.

On the "Let's Go!" podcast with Tom Brady, Larry Fitzgerald and Jim Gray, Barkley discussed his friendship with MJ. "Sir Charles" explained that they were once the best of friends till Barkley became honest about Jordan surrounding himself with the wrong people.

"Michael Jordan, losing his friendship was probably the most prominent thing that’s happened to me. But I was being honest about what I thought. I said, 'Listen, the toughest thing about Michael, he's got to put better people around him.' Because the toughest thing, when you're famous, they're on your private jet, you're buying all the drinks, you're buying all the dinners. Very few people are gonna be honest with you."

Barkley alluded to an interview he did in 2012 when he appeared on "The Waddle & Silvy Show" on ESPN. He was critical of Jordan's tenure as the majority owner of the then-Charlotte Bobcats. They had a 4-29 record at the time, as per the New York Post.

Jordan took Barkley's comments personally, and they have not been friends since then. The pair were in attendance for the NBA 75th Anniversary ceremony earlier this year, but Jordan appeared to ignore his former friend.

In an interview with Shaun Powell for NBA.com, Charles Barkley opened up about his broken friendship with Michael Jordan. Barkley said that he still has Jordan's number on his phone, but he will not make the first move to apologize for his remarks.

The former MVP added that he's not expecting Jordan to do call him to mend their relationship. Barkley explained that they are both stubborn to make the first move. Nevertheless, he acknowledged missing Jordan's companionship and still considers the Chicago Bulls legend his brother.

"We're both stubborn. Look, I love the dude like a brother and wish him nothing but the best. I got no animosity toward him. I miss his friendship," Barkley said.

Meanwhile, Charles Oakley confirmed that Barkley is no longer in Jordan's inner circle.

Oakley, who is a longtime friend of Jordan, told the "Forgotten KingzTv 2.0" podcast earlier this year that there's no chance for Barkley and Jordan to become friends again.

"He can never get back in," Oakley said. "No matter what he do. He do jumping jack, push-ups, he can't get back in the family, he out. He crossed the line; he crossed three lines, and he got a ticket for every line he crossed. He found some new friends. I guess on TNT and subway and safeway."
